CONCLUSIONS AND RECOMMENDATIONS <br /> In summary, the soil conditions in the percolation test location appear to be suitable for <br /> use with an on-site septic system. A satisfactory soil percolation rate of 5.6 min/in was <br /> observed in the test location. No new construction is planned for the Site. <br /> The depth of ground water based on recent aquifer levels is estimated to range between <br /> 5 to 20 feet below ground surface. The ground-water flow is to the north or north- <br /> northeast at a rate of 10 to 15 feet per mile. <br /> A water sample was collected from the domestic water well. Nitrate was detected at a <br /> concentration of 0.8 mg/L-NO3 in the water sample, below the US EPA's Maximum <br /> Contaminant Level (MCL) of 45 mg/L. DBCP was not detected in the sample. <br /> We believe the Site suitable for the use of a standard septic system utilizing leach lines <br /> or a filter bed. <br /> LOGE 1502 Page 8 <br /> __.1- - <br />
